I. System Access and Login:

The first step is accessing your BMS. This typically involves a computer, tablet, or smartphone with an internet connection and appropriate software or application. Your building manager will provide you with login credentials – a username and password. These credentials should be kept confidential and changed regularly for security purposes. Upon entering your credentials, you should be granted access to the system’s main dashboard.

II. Navigating the Main Dashboard:

The main dashboard provides an overview of the building's key systems. Commonly displayed information includes: temperature readings from various zones, energy consumption data, security system status (alarms, cameras), and equipment functionality (HVAC, lighting). The dashboard usually employs visual representations like graphs, charts, and color-coded indicators to easily convey crucial information. Familiarize yourself with the dashboard’s layout and the meaning of different symbols and colors. Most systems offer customizable dashboards, allowing you to prioritize the data most relevant to your role or responsibilities.

III. Monitoring Individual Systems:

Beyond the overview, the BMS allows for detailed monitoring of individual systems. For example, you can delve into specific HVAC zones to check temperature settings, fan speeds, and filter status. The security system section will provide access to live camera feeds, alarm history, and access control logs. Similarly, you can monitor lighting systems, elevator performance, and other building equipment. Clicking on individual system icons or tabs will usually open a more detailed view.

IV. System Control and Adjustments:

Depending on your access level, you might be authorized to make adjustments to certain systems. For instance, you might be able to adjust the temperature setpoints in specific zones, schedule lighting based on occupancy, or remotely control certain equipment. Always exercise caution when making adjustments, and consult with building management or a qualified technician if you are unsure about any changes. Incorrect adjustments can lead to operational inefficiencies or even equipment damage.

V. Generating Reports and Analyzing Data:

The BMS offers powerful reporting capabilities. You can generate reports on energy consumption, equipment performance, security incidents, and other relevant data. These reports are crucial for identifying trends, pinpointing areas for improvement, and optimizing building operations. Most systems allow you to customize report parameters, selecting specific date ranges, data points, and formats. Analyzing this data can help you make informed decisions regarding building maintenance, energy conservation, and security enhancements.

VI. Troubleshooting and Alert Management:

The BMS is often equipped with an alert system that notifies you of potential problems or malfunctions. These alerts might indicate equipment failures, security breaches, or environmental anomalies. Promptly addressing these alerts is crucial for preventing more serious issues. The system typically provides detailed information about the nature and location of the alert, guiding you in troubleshooting or contacting the appropriate personnel.

VII. Security and Access Control:

Security is paramount when using a BMS. Your login credentials should be protected at all times. Regular password changes are recommended. Many systems incorporate multi-factor authentication for enhanced security. Additionally, access levels are often tiered, meaning different users have varying degrees of access to system functionalities. This ensures that only authorized personnel can make changes or access sensitive information.

VIII. System Updates and Maintenance:

Regular software updates are essential for maintaining the system’s optimal performance and security. These updates often include bug fixes, new features, and enhanced security protocols. Building management will typically handle system updates, but it's crucial to be aware of any downtime or disruptions that might occur during these updates.
